Foul/ful (pronounced FOOL) is one of the oldest dishes, dating back thousands of years to ancient Egypt. It’s a dish consisting of cooked fava beans, olive oil, lemon juice and spices. It’s traditionally prepared in a large pot with a long wooden spoon as shown above, and served alongside more spices, vegetables, kind of like a middle eastern chili.
